Kinds Of Wooden Windows

When upgrading to wooden windows, understanding the various types offered can help you make notified choices. Here are some popular styles:

  1. Single-Hung Windows: These windows have 2 sashes but permit only the bottom sash to move up and down, providing a simple and traditional look.
  2. Double-Hung Windows: Both the upper and lower sashes are operable, offering better ventilation and ease of cleansing.
  3. Casement Windows: Hinged on one side, these windows open outward, offering excellent air flow and unobstructed views.
  4. Bay and Bow Windows: These are multi-faceted windows that extend external from the home, producing a stunning architectural feature and improving natural light.
  5. Photo Windows: Fixed windows that do closed however showcase sensational views and let in maximum light.

Maintenance Needs

While wooden windows provide appeal and toughness, they do need routine maintenance to improve their life-span:

  • Painting/Staining: These ought to be done every 5-7 years to secure the wood and preserve its appearance.
  • Evaluation: Regular checks for rot, warping, or seal failure are important.
  • Cleaning: Use non-abrasive cleaners to prevent harmful finishes.

Energy Efficiency

With energy expenses on the increase, energy performance is critical. Search for windows with:

  • Low-E Glass: It reflects heat in the summertime and assists maintain it in the winter.
  • Insulated Frames: These provide an additional layer of protection against heat transfer.

Regularly Asked Questions (FAQ)

Q1: How much do wooden windows generally cost?

A1: The cost of wooden windows varies widely based upon factors such as size, design, and the kind of wood used. Usually, house owners can expect to spend between ₤ 300 to ₤ 1,000 per window, including installation. Premium choices might surpass ₤ 1,500.


Q2: What type of wood is best for windows?

A2: Common choices include pine (affordable and easy to work with), oak (resilient and strong), and cedar (naturally resistant to wetness and bugs). Ultimately, the very best wood choice will depend upon spending plan and personal choice.


Q3: How frequently do wooden windows require to be painted or stained?

A3: Wooden windows generally require to be painted or stained every 5-7 years, depending on exposure to elements and wear.


Q4: Are wooden windows energy-efficient?

A4: When correctly set up with contemporary technologies such as double glazing and Low-E coatings, wooden windows can be extremely energy-efficient, substantially reducing heating and cooling costs.


Q5: How can I ensure the longevity of my wooden windows?

A5: Regular maintenance-- such as examinations for rot, regular painting or staining, and timely repair work-- will boost the longevity of your wooden windows.
